[ML] Intro - scikit-learn, XGBoost, LightGBM 설치

강주형·2022년 6월 27일
1
post-thumbnail
post-custom-banner

scikit-learn 설치

Anaconda 기반으로 진행

Windows: Anaconda Prompt를 관리자 권한으로 실행
macOS: 터미널에서 진행

앞으로 ML 이라는 가상환경에서 진행함

conda activate ML

예제를 그대로 따라가기 위해 버전을 고정한 설치 방법

pip install scikit-learn==1.0.2

XGBoost 설치

예전에는 pip install이 잘 안 됐는데 요즘은 잘 된다고 함
그래도 conda로 진행

conda install -c anaconda py-xgboost

LightGBM 설치

LightGBM을 설치하려면 Visual Studio Bulid Tool을 먼저 설치해야 함
설치 링크

아래로 내려서 이걸 다운받으면 됨, 파일 자체는 작은데 안에서 설치 용량은 몇 GB 정도 된다.
어떤 걸 설치할지 고르는 창이 나오는데 왼쪽 위에 C++~ 이것만 체크하고 설치하면 됨
설치하기 싫을 경우 Jupyter Notebook 대신 Google Colab을 사용하면 된다.

conda install -c conda-forge lightgbm

또는

pip install lightgbm

설치 후 버전은 파이썬에서 확인

import xgboost
print(xgboost.__version__)
profile
Statistics & Data Science
post-custom-banner

0개의 댓글